This of course isn’t the end of the world-famous franchise as a whole, because Hasbro plans to completely reinvent the brand with new film and TV content across the same expanded universe.įurther expressed is the fact that Jonathan Entwistle will be taking over the franchise as the Kevin Feige-type figure for the expanded universe. RELATED: HASBRO TO END PARTNERSHIP WITH TOEI – WHAT THIS MEANS FOR POWER RANGERS ON TV: EXCLUSIVE This would conclude the current iteration of the Power Rangers series as it has been for 28 years with Power Rangers Dino Fury, which was officially confirmed to have two seasons according to the Hasbro Investor Event. We also reported on the development of a new theatrical film in development over at Paramount. We previously reported back in July of last year that Hasbro will be ending their partnership with Toei, the makers of the Super Sentai series, for Power Rangers. Hasbro has confirmed their plans to reinvent the Power Rangers franchise after Power Rangers Dino Fury with a new era that will be “creating a new universe for a broader audience across film, premium TV, animation & kids content” at their recent Investor Event.
